Transaction cf72fcfa67888960b0960a62b715ab052b14a6b51a5e37c58401f9e3011fdb56
1 Input
1 Output
-
cf72fcfa67888960b0960a62b715ab052b14a6b51a5e37c58401f9e3011fdb56:0
- value
- 159352
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 52cb53e041eca20466fe324b2cd1011503d5e13b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18YmzBa3j8KjrQwyXGvjP3FkbMyWxaqF88